Description
American Traveler is hiring a Neonatal ICU RN for a rotating shift assignment requiring NRP certification and experience with vasoactive medications.
Details
- NICU setting caring for neonatal patients requiring intensive care
- Rotating 3x12 shifts with 0700/1900 start times
- Every other weekend required
- No on-call requirements
- May float within the same discipline across local campuses
- Uses Epic EMR
Requirements
- Active WI or compact RN license required
- Current BLS (AHA) certification required
- Current NRP certification required
- Minimum 2 years of recent RN experience required
- At least 1 completed travel contract required
- Experience with Epic EMR required
- Experience administering epinephrine, norepinephrine, and dopamine required
- One supervisory reference required at time of consideration
Additional Information
- Contribute professional clinical knowledge and skills as part of an interdisciplinary care team
- Not eligible if employed by the facility within the past 12 months
- Local candidates accepted with a rate reduction
- Candidates residing within 50 miles of the facility considered local

Madison, WI
About
Madison is the capital of Wisconsin, located about an hour west of Milwaukee. Frequently listed as one of the best places to live in the United States, this city ranks high in economy, diversity and education. Madison is a young and vibrant Midwestern town and is the home of the University of Wisconsin Madison, a top-ranked public institution. Visitors can’t miss the iconic Wisconsin State Capitol Building, a beautiful historic building located on a strip of land between Lakes Mendota and Monona, or the Olbrich Botanical Gardens, open year-round and boasting over 16 gardens. To really get a feel for this lively city, take a stroll down State Street, with seven blocks of bustling restaurants, beach access and street art.
